
Blue Bombers Add to Practice Roster
Published on September 25, 2022 under Canadian Football League (CFL)
Winnipeg Blue Bombers News Release
WINNIPEG, MB., September 25, 2022 - The Winnipeg Blue Bombers today announce the club has signed American defensive end Bronson Massie.
Massie (6-4, 253, Kansas State; born: November 4, 1997, in Lufkin, TX) joins the Blue Bombers following a five-year college career with the Kansas State Wildcats. The standout defensive end played in 53 games as a Wildcat and capped off his college career with three sacks in the Texas Bowl against LSU. As a member of the Wildcats, Massie totaled 53 tackles, 7.5 tackles for loss, 3.5 sacks, and 3 passes defended.
